Physical Education Uses Technology to Engage Students

Three Vermont high schools were granted heart rate monitors and the supporting technology for their physical education programs, the Vermont Department of Education announced today. Leland and Gray Union High School, Middlebury Union High School, and Rutland Senior High School were granted a total of $26,993 to purchase and implement heart rate monitor equipment and software for high school physical education.
